Communication Workshop

On November 17, 2022, the Communication workshop was held to help IFSA members understand the guidelines of Commcomms 101 and IFSA Delegations and Meetings Social Media Reporting Guidelines.

The speakers were Desita Dyah D A Kusumaningrum, the current Head of Communication, and Isabelle Claire, the current Internal Councilor of IFSA.

Commission Meeting

The 2nd CDC meeting took place on the 13th of December 2022. The officials shared their sub-commissions’ updates and discussed about their plans for the upcoming month, including the Capacity Building Workshops and completion of the IFSA Strategy Indicators, among other tasks.

Capacity Building Workshop

The Capacity Building Workshop about Members’ Recruitment and Activity was held on the 10th of December 2022. Panelists Muhali Musa Olatunbosun (LC UNILORIN, Nigeria),Rafael Luna Reyes (LC CHAUPEA, Mexico), Yaasinta Salim (LC IPB, Indonesia), and Andželika Popstefanov & Ena Žarković (LC Belgrade, Serbia) shared their knowledge on how their LCs effectively recruit new members.

Carbon and Sustainability 

The second Sub-Commission meeting was held on December 7th with Misa Simkova as HoC Capacity Development. The topics that were discussed are related mainly to the commissioners’ open call process and concept note document, IFSA Sustainability Strategy’s first steps, collecting contact information to make the delegation´s trips carbon assessment, and the need for a better understanding of the online carbon assessment process. Besides, some conversations were held with the Heads of TreE-Learning and Forestry Education with the intention of creating a Webinar. Currently, that project is being developed alongside the External Department.

Gender 

Brainstorming session 

In November, the Gender Sub-Commission met with all its new commissioners in a first kick-off session for the term 2023. Several ideas, wishes, and motivations were shared and responsibilities were assigned. Among others, goals for this term are the translation of the Open Letter, collaboration with the TreE-Learning SC, and the development of a ‘toolkit’ on Gender Awareness. In addition, we decided on a bi-monthly meeting to keep up the great workflow and to keep us updated on the progress.

Short input at IFSS OC

 

The Gender Sub-Commission gave a short introduction on gender awareness in group working at a meeting of the IFSS Organising Committee. It was a great opportunity for exchange, knowledge transfer, and learning from each other. The presentation can be found here: Aware working groups

Fundraising 

In November, the Fundraising SC looked at different funding programs, such as ERASMUS+ and IKI small and medium grants. However, the application requirements have become complex which is why the SC is planning to look for funding programs in the private sector.  The SC also created a flyer for sponsorships and working on an email template.
